Transaction e020494109c6ea296954f65788ade7e759314acb661ce487e945f1adee87ff97
1 Input
2 Outputs
- e020494109c6ea296954f65788ade7e759314acb661ce487e945f1adee87ff97:0
- e020494109c6ea296954f65788ade7e759314acb661ce487e945f1adee87ff97:1
value 51000000
address 3976tZdk1QX3QGnDFCfYayif3j5Gi96gwg
value 58995104
address 3CuqKnh5UybrtxMcLFeF2skoMJHwfsTrSk